Three Red Lights Podcast Episode 140

by Jonathan Downin in GamesApril 1st, 2010 @ 7:34 pm
Three Red Lights

The IGN crew is in their new offices and they share of few details about their new podcasting space at the beginning of this one. The bell has returned to TRL, but it is no longer the Jeff Bell, it is now the Bob Bell. The games of PAX East are covered first and there were more than a few notable titles.

The $15 Stimulus Package of Modern Warfare 2 maps has been released and the launch was somewhat rocky. The crew shares their experiences with the maps and a few of the guys still can’t get them to work properly. There were rumors earlier this week about a slim Xbox 360 after a photo surfaced, but it turns out that it was simply the old 360 HD-DVD drive. Flash memory support is coming and the group is happy.

Emails and Lost talk finish the show.

Covered games and topics: New office, Bob Bell, Limbo, Hydro Thunder: Hurricane, Hydrophobia, MW 2 Stimulus Package, fake slim 360, USB flash drive support, emails, Lost,

This week, Erik Brudvig and Charles Onyett are joined by Hilary GoldsteinKristine SteimerDaemon Hatfield and Bob Bell. It’s a packed house. Join us for talk about politics, Lost, ruling the universe…and videogames.
